Why is my Mercedes Benz air sensor not working?

Aftermarket HID conversion (installed 2-yr ago) caused damage to Alternator Diode and PREM AIR Sensor (A211 542 09 18-88), due to HID’s internal loose capacitor connection and fail to filter out AC. (PREM AIR Sensor was an active sensor, but does not have sufficient AC filtering design.)

What is the OBDII code for direct ozone reduction?

The Engine Control Module ( ECM) monitors the Direct Ozone Reduction Catalyst Temperature Sensor signal circuit.
